Sign up to access all features of our service.
  • Job search
  • Favorites
  • Create a CV
    New
  • Salaries
  • Subscriptions

Senior Python Data Scraping Engineer (Freelance)

$45 per hour
Part-time

Mindrift

Mindrift is looking for highly skilled Senior Python Data Scraping Engineers to join the Tendem project and drive specialized data scraping workflows within our hybrid AI + human system. In this role, as an AI Pilot – that’s how we refer to this role at Mindrift – you’ll collaborate with Tendem Agents that handle repetitive tasks, while you provide critical thinking, domain expertise, and quality control to deliver accurate and actionable results. This part-time remote opportunity is ideal for technical professionals with hands-on experience in web scraping, data extraction and processing. What We Do The Mindrift platform connects specialists with AI projects from major tech innovators. Our mission is to unlock the potential of Generative AI by tapping into real-world expertise from across the globe. This is a freelance role for a Tendem project. As a Senior Python Data Scraping Engineer, you'll handle data scraping tasks requiring technical precision for web extraction and processing, utilizing various tools such as our provided Apify and OpenRouter alongside your own resourceful approaches. Key Responsibilities: Own end-to-end data extraction workflows across complex websites, ensuring complete coverage, accuracy, and reliable delivery of structured datasets. Leverage internal tools (Apify, OpenRouter) alongside custom workflows to accelerate data collection, validation, and task execution while meeting defined requirements. Ensure reliable extraction from dynamic and interactive web sources, adapting approaches as needed to handle JavaScript-rendered content and changing site behavior. Enforce data quality standards through validation checks, cross-source consistency controls, adherence to formatting specifications, and systematic verification prior to delivery. Scale scraping operations for large datasets using efficient batching or parallelization, monitor failures, and maintain stability against minor site structure changes. Requirements: At least 5+ years of relevant experience in data engineering, web scraping, automation, or software development (required). Bachelor’s or Master’s Degree in Engineering, Applied Mathematics, Computer Science, or related technical fields is a plus. Candidates should have a strong technical foundation and practical experience with scripting, automation, and AI-assisted workflows. We are looking for specialists who can solve non-trivial problems, work confidently with LLMs, and systematically collect, structure, and validate data from diverse sources. A methodical, detail-oriented approach and the ability to work independently are essential. Strong experience in Python web scraping (BeautifulSoup, Selenium or similar), including dynamic content (JS, AJAX, infinite scroll) and APIs via proxies Proven ability to extract data from complex structures (hierarchies, archived pages, inconsistent HTML) Solid background in data cleaning, normalization, and validation, delivering structured datasets (CSV, JSON, Google Sheets) Demonstrated experience handling anti-bot mechanisms and dynamic site structures at scale Experience with cloud infrastructure (AWS or equivalent) and containerization (Docker) as part of real workflows Hands-on experience with LLM frameworks (LangChain, OpenRouter, or similar) applied to automation tasks Strong attention to detail and commitment to data accuracy Self-directed work ethic with ability to troubleshoot independently A link to GitHub is a plus English proficiency: Upper-intermediate (B2) or above (required) Project time expectations For this project, tasks are estimated to require around 10–20 hours per week during active phases, based on project requirements. This is an estimate, not a guaranteed workload, and applies only while the project is active. Compensation On this project, contributors can earn up to $45 per hour equivalent, depending on their level and pace of contribution. Compensation varies across projects depending on scope, complexity, and required expertise. Please note that other projects on the platform may offer different earning levels based on their requirements.

Vacancy posted 3 days ago
Similar jobs that could be interesting for youBased on the Senior Python Data Scraping Engineer (Freelance) in North Carolina vacancy
  • $114.1k - $163k

     ...success. To support this mission, Syngenta’s Analytics & Data Sciences team is seeking a Senior Data Engineer in Durham, NC. Be a member of an innovative team...  ...from large datasets. Strong proficiency in SQL and Python. Strong experience with data integration (ETL/ELT)... 
    Senior
    Python
    Full time
    H1b
    Local area
    Flexible hours

    Syngenta Group

    Durham, NC
    12 hours ago
  • $65.5k - $134k

     ...build a better working world. Senior Analyst - Financial Services Organization - AI and Data - Service Delivery Center EY...  ...(Must-Have) 3-5 years of Python programming with production deployment...  ...banking) Knowledge of prompt engineering and in-context learning... 
    Senior
    Python
    Full time
    Summer holiday
    Flexible hours

    EY

    Charlotte, NC
    3 days ago
  •  ...DESCRIPTION Iron EagleX is looking for a Data Engineer Sr. Principal to support the USASOC OTA...  ...WORK AND PERSONAL IMPACT As a Senior Principal Data Engineer, you will design...  ...experience ~ S3/Block Storage integration ~ Python scripting ~3-5 years of experience... 
    Senior
    Python
    Contract work
    Remote work

    General Dynamics Information Technology

    Fort Bragg, NC
    11 days ago
  •  ...Labcorp is seeking a Senior Data Engineer to join our team in Durham, NC. Job Responsibilities: Design and implement end-to-end data engineering...  ...analytics. ~6 years of experience in Spark, PySpark and Python. ~4 years experience in SQL, Spark SQL, data modeling &... 
    Senior
    Python
    Full time
    Temporary work
    Casual work
    Internship
    Flexible hours

    Covance Inc.

    Durham, NC
    a month ago
  •  ...Job Description Job Description Senior Data Engineer – Data Architecture & Platform CPI Security, a national leader in residential and...  ...and maintain automated data pipelines using dbt (Cloud/Core), Python, and Snowflake to transform raw data into business-ready... 
    Senior
    Python
    Work experience placement

    CPI Security

    Charlotte, NC
    12 days ago
  •  ...financial services environment where data-driven systems, scalable applications, and reliable engineering practices are critical to...  ...fast-moving, and suited for a senior engineer who can work independently...  ...and back-end components using Python and C#. Support ETL... 
    Senior
    Python

    Axiom Path

    Charlotte, NC
    3 days ago
  • Senior Data Quality Assurance Engineer (Informatica, Tableau, QlikView, Quality Center, Data Strategies, Data Delivery, Hadoop) in Charlotte, NC Data...  ...TO LEARN SOME OF THE FOLLOWING TECHNOLOGIES: --JAVA  | Python | Groovy --Hadoop --NOSql Databases - Hive| mongoDB |... 
    Senior
    Python
    Permanent employment
    Full time
    Work experience placement
    Remote work

    DBA Web Technologies

    Charlotte, NC
    a month ago
  •  ...team works in a highly regulated, fast-moving setting where data engineering, platform reliability, and production support directly support...  ...scalable data pipelines using Azure Databricks, Azure Data Lake, Python, SQL, and related cloud data technologies. Support... 
    Senior
    Python
    Afternoon shift

    Axiom Path

    Charlotte, NC
    4 days ago
  •  ...Project Details: This Sr. Engineer is responsible for the design, architecture and deployment of data discovery and inventory platform. Requirements: ~10 years...  ...engineering experience (Must have experience in Python and Java). ~ Background in Data Discovery... 
    Senior
    Python
    Remote work

    CEDENT

    Raleigh, NC
    more than 2 months ago
  • $84.63k - $112.84k

     ...the AI‑powered world, connecting people, data, and applications through our expansive fiber...  ...Incident Response Team (CIRT) Engineers at Lumen are on the front lines of protecting...  ...data exposure ~ Scripting experience (Python or Perl) ~ Experience in large enterprise... 
    Senior
    Python
    Full time
    Temporary work
    Remote work
    Shift work

    Lumen

    Durham, NC
    19 hours ago
  •  ...We Are Looking For: We are seeking a Senior Analytics Engineer to serve as a senior technical authority for the analytics data layer, driving scalable modeling patterns,...  ...equivalent experience. Experience: Strong Python proficiency for automation, validation... 
    Senior
    Python
    Shift work

    Bandwidth

    Raleigh, NC
    8 days ago
  •  ...Integrity Associates, Inc. (SIA) is currently looking for a Senior Mechanical Engineer to join our team in one of the locations listed above....  ...required. Computer Programming experience using Visual Basic, Python, and APDL is a plus. Excellent written and oral... 
    Senior
    Python
    Temporary work
    Work at office
    Flexible hours

    SI Solutions, LLC

    Murphy, NC
    7 days ago
  • $192k - $240k

     ...continues to invest in enterprise data capabilities, we are building...  ...accountable for building the engineering muscle behind our enterprise...  ...-readiness decisions across Python, SQL, Snowflake, dbt, and...  ...that builds confidence with senior technology and business leaders... 
    Python
    Full time
    Work at office
    Flexible hours

    AssetMark

    Charlotte, NC
    19 hours ago
  • $126.96k - $161.87k

     ...Senior Associate The Senior Associate will support complex valuation...  ...working with loan-level data and deal structures, and an...  ...Accounting, Finance, Financial Engineering, Information Technology, or...  ...Excel skills; familiarity with Python or VBA is a plus. ~ Strong... 
    Senior
    Python
    Full time

    Grant Thornton LLP

    Charlotte, NC
    19 hours ago
  • $128k - $252.2k

     ...Solutions, Process Mining, Energy & Chemicals Senior Consultant Deloitte is seeking an...  ...transforming business processes through data-driven analysis and operational insight....  ...process mining platform Experience with SQL, Python, Tableau, Power BI, or comparable... 
    Senior
    Python

    Deloitte

    Charlotte, NC
    2 days ago
  • $116.2k - $291.1k

     ...Supply Chain Functional Planning Senior Consultant We are a team...  ..., inventory, and service data to identify issues and support...  ...degree in supply chain, business, engineering, analytics, or operations 4+...  ...of experience using SQL, Python, or Tableau for planning, reporting... 
    Senior
    Python

    Deloitte

    Charlotte, NC
    5 days ago
  • $97.9k - $133.5k

    Become a part of our caring community The Senior Informaticist coordinates with other...  ...issues where the analysis of situations or data requires an in-depth evaluation of variable...  ...mindset Preferred technologies such as SQL, Python, Power BI, Databricks or similar tools... 
    Senior
    Python
    Weekly pay
    Full time
    Temporary work
    Apprenticeship
    Work at office
    Remote work
    Work from home
    Home office

    Humana

    North Carolina
    2 days ago
  • $60 per hour

     ...tasks, while you provide bot engineering expertise, conversational design...  ...the Role This is a freelance role for a Tendem project. As...  ...required Strong command of Python or Node.js for backend bot logic...  ...conversation state and user data. Familiarity with LLM APIs... 
    Freelance
    Python
    Hourly pay
    Part time
    Remote work
    10 hours per week

    Mindrift

    North Carolina
    2 days ago
  • $90k - $160k

     ...Credit Risk Portfolio Officer Senior - Residential & Consumer / Small Business Responsible...  ...Practices, Code of Conduct, etc.). Data Analytics and Reporting: Create and...  ...with data exploration and analysis using R, Python and Excel is required. Experience with... 
    Senior
    Python

    City National Bank

    Charlotte, NC
    2 days ago
  • $60 per hour

    Please submit your CV in English and indicate your level of English proficiency.  Mindrift connects specialists with project-based AI opportunities for leading tech companies, focused on testing, evaluating, and improving AI systems.  Participation is project-based, ...
    Freelance
    Senior
    Hourly pay
    Permanent employment
    Temporary work
    Part time
    Interim role
    Immediate start
    10 hours per week

    Mindrift

    North Carolina
    2 days ago
  •  ...Senior Operations Analyst Since its founding in 1937, Krispy Kreme's focus has remained...  ...Analyst to sit at the intersection of data, strategy, and execution. This role is a...  ...critical operations KPIs Leverage tools like Python, SQL, Power BI and AI for complex... 
    Senior
    Python
    Local area

    Krispy Kreme

    Charlotte, NC
    2 days ago
  •  ...Senior Sales Engineer Amplitude is the leading AI analytics platform, helping over 4,700 customersincluding...  ...best-in-class solution for product, data, and marketing teams. As an...  ...and be a self-learner (examples include: Python, SQL, hyperscaler integrations, APIs, R... 
    Senior
    Python
    Work at office
    Home office
    Flexible hours

    Amplitude

    Charlotte, NC
    1 day ago
  • $208k - $327.75k

     ...agents plan workflows, discover data, generate queries from...  ...re looking for an outstanding Senior Product Manager to define and...  ...all matter Collaborate with Engineering, Research, DevRel, Field, and...  ...databases, query engines, SQL, Python, and enterprise data... 
    Senior
    Python
    Full time

    NVIDIA

    Durham, NC
    3 days ago
  •  ...Job Description Job Description Job Title: Principal Data Engineer Job Description – Principal Data Engineer Job Type: Contract...  ...Git, Docker/Kubernetes familiarity Preferred • Scala or Python experience • Talend/DataStage exposure • Data lake experience... 
    Python
    Contract work

    IVID TEK INC

    Charlotte, NC
    1 day ago
  •  ...Analytics is looking for experienced Data Scientists to join our fast-...  ...are seeking an experienced Senior Data Scientist with 6-10...  ...cross-functional teams including engineering, product, and business...  ...techniques ~ Proficiency in Python and SQL: Hands-on experience... 
    Senior
    Python
    Local area

    Tiger Analytics Inc.

    Charlotte, NC
    22 days ago
  •  ...Job Title: AWS Data Engineer Location: Charlotte, NC Job Type: Full-Time Experience: 8-10 Years Job Summary We are...  ...Programming & Data Processing Strong proficiency in: Python PySpark Experience developing: ETL/ELT... 
    Python
    Full time

    Purple Drive

    Charlotte, NC
    3 days ago
  •  ...Environmental Health Sciences (NIEHS) in the recruitment of a Data Engineer to support environmental health and extreme weather research initiatives...  ...standards. Develop workflows utilizing R-based Targets and Python-based Snakemake frameworks. Implement automated testing... 
    Python
    Long term contract
    Remote work

    Contemporaries

    Durham, NC
    20 days ago
  •  ...Mission Focus, Technical Excellence, and Transparency. As the Data Engineer, you will design and build the data infrastructure that makes...  ...) ~ Comfort with scripting and lightweight development (Python, SQL, or similar) for pipeline development and data quality tooling... 
    Python
    Permanent employment

    Vulcan Elements

    North Carolina
    5 days ago
  •  ...Job Description We are looking for a passionate certified Data Engineer. The successful candidate will turn data into information, information...  ...plans to identify improvements. Primary skillset: Python/Pyspark & Azure, ADF, SQL, SQL Server, Data Warehousing, ETL... 
    Python
    Work experience placement

    Forhyre

    North Carolina
    8 days ago
  • $65 per hour

     ...responsibilities: 7+ years of experience in developing quality data solutions Software development experience in the Financial...  ..., Data Mart, Data Warehouse etc. Beginner proficiency of in Python, REST API and AWS is a plus qualifications: You are... 
    Python
    Hourly pay
    Contract work
    Temporary work
    Work experience placement
    Research Triangle Park, NC
    28 days ago

Do you want to receive more vacancies?

Subscribe and receive similar vacancies to Senior Python Data Scraping Engineer (Freelance). Be the first to apply!